Pushing and Shoving at St Cuthberts
« on: October 29, 2015, 10:32:52 AM »
Once again, those two arch-enemies, Evil Dr Weevil and upright Inspector Phillips square up against each other.

It’s 193? And there’s trouble afoot. The fabled Amulet of Destiny has been stolen from the Royal collection. Originally thought to have been created by Hittite priests, ownership has passed through Assyrian, Egyptian and Persian hands until it disappeared for thousands of years, hidden in the tomb of a Persian satrap.  It was looted from there by a British Archaeological expedition and ended up in the Tower of London. Now it’s gone.

There are strong rumours it is hidden somewhere in the environs of a lonely, deserted church, the Chapel of St. Roderick the Confused, and various groups of interested parties are closing in on it.

Inspector Dan Phillips and his team are determined to restore the Amulet to its rightful place in The Tower.

Dr Weevil and his acolytes seek the Amulet so they can harness its arcane power.

"Bad" Benny Smallpiece and his Cardiff Dockland gangsters were also supposed to be here but couldn't make it.



Dr Weevil starts top left - Inspector Phillips bottom right




Peace and Quiet at St Cuthberts









Weevil's minions swarm through the churchyard



Inspector Phillips' men stand firm



The Inspector's men get confused




Tables turned in the last move as Weevil and Phillips fight toe-to-toe


In brief, the Weevil mob got two minor Plot Points and located the amulet in the lych-gate but before they could secure it, Inspector Phillips shot their scientist who dropped the two Plot Ppoints he was carrying. These were secured by Agent Friendly but it was too late to capitalise on this success. Game ended with Phillips' men holding 2 points and Weevil's one point. The Amulet was not secured so these sworn enemies will fight it out again at St Cuthberts.
